Output e4b90fe9424a5881564c5cdc0f204534d077b100ba5fff428eb2238075f966e0:0

value
542151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 401d284f58d27f39a8b804c69cbbfa4a13cb1da1 OP_EQUAL
address
37Y26iXXpKZbmZTGwCo3YDyakWm36ebCYD
transaction
e4b90fe9424a5881564c5cdc0f204534d077b100ba5fff428eb2238075f966e0
spent
true